Job Title: Senior Cyber Security Network Analyst
Location: Toronto, ON (Onsite)
Duration: 6+ Months
Daily Responsibilities
- Lead and coordinate SSL certificate management across all network security devices
- Network security lead for planned activities such as disaster recovery exercises, power maintenance, and major switch upgrades
- Perform rigorous testing and validate functionality with development teams in pre-production environment prior to rolling out any type of infrastructure change in production (Code upgrades, configuration changes, automation, vulnerability remediation, etc.)
- Collaborate and coordinate with a group of Senior analysts when creating and implementing medium and high-risk changes in the infrastructure
- Review, evaluate, or create step-by-step Manual Operational Procedures for change implementers to follow
- Work with peer organization within mergers and acquisitions to identify and align processes, procedures, technical documents and key metrics
- Escalation points for senior Site Reliability analysts for assistance with troubleshooting and resolving technical problems within the infrastructure
- Lead high impacting network security incidents, ensuring problems and incidents are escalated, communicated, resolved, and determine root cause
- Collaborate with engineering and project teams to implement security controls and ensure adequate security requirements, monitoring, and response plans are in place for systems
- Collaborate on security policies, standards & baselines, and contribute to maintain compliance which includes vulnerability management and technical security standards
- Utilize Jira for tracking, coordinating and implementation of projects using agile methodologies
Must Have Skills
- Minimum 5 years of experience working in related industry supporting network security devices
- Must have working experience leading and coordinating SSL certificate management across all network security devices
- Certification / Subject Matter Expert in firewall, remote access, and web proxy gateway technologies working with one or more of the following technologies: CheckPoint, Palo Alto, Fortinet,Cisco Firepower, Blue Coat ProxySG, FireEye, Arbor, Akamai, Pulse Secure, Citrix, SSLV
- College diploma or University degree related to Information Technology, with a focus on Cyber Security or Network Communications
- Advanced understanding of TCP/IP, including packet inspection/protocol analysis using packet analyzers for troubleshooting
- Strong understanding of key protocols such as HTTP/HTTPS, FTP/SFTP, Telnet, SSL, NAT, IPSEC, HSRP, VRRP.
- Experience in configuring, managing, and supporting network and security configurations
